A squash ball hits a wall with an initial speed of u and it rebounds in the opposite direction with speed v. Knowing that some energy has been lost through heat in the collision so that v < u and that the duration of the collision is t, find the magnitude of the average force exerted by the wall on the ball.
a) F = m(u+v)/t
b) f = m(u-v)/t
c) F = 0
d) F = m(2v-u)/t
Let's use second Newton's law ,
where F and a are average values and let's select positive direction along force;
in this coordinates velocity before collision will be negative
Answer: a)
